For many small-scale farms and existing setups, our **Toro multi-core irrigation cables** are a dependable choice. We stock these cables in various configurations, including up to 13-core options in both 1mm² and 1.5mm² sizes. These cables are designed to provide reliable communication between your irrigation controllers and valves, ensuring consistent operation across your entire system. Toro’s multi-core cables are built to withstand the rigours of outdoor environments, with high-quality insulation that protects against moisture, UV exposure, and physical wear. This durability is essential for maintaining the integrity of your irrigation setup, especially in the variable climate of Northern NSW.
However, when it comes to new farm developments, particularly larger properties or those with challenging terrain, we recommend considering the **Goldtec Wireless Radio Control Systems**. These systems offer a modern alternative to traditional buried cables, allowing you to control your irrigation valves over extended distances without the need for extensive trenching and cable installation. This wireless technology not only simplifies the setup process but also provides greater flexibility for future expansions or modifications. By investing in a wireless control system, you’re future-proofing your farm’s irrigation, ensuring it can adapt to changing needs and technologies.
For brand new farm setups, particularly those with expansive or irregularly shaped plots, the combination of **Goldtec’s radio-controlled valves** with Toro’s reliable multi-core cables for shorter distances offers the best of both worlds. This hybrid approach allows for efficient management of different zones while reducing the physical and financial burden of extensive cabling.
